IT Services KPIs: The Backbone of Operational Efficiency

In IT services, KPIs extend beyond system performance. They encompass customer satisfaction, business agility, and even the financial health of IT operations. Let’s explore some critical IT services KPIs:

  1. First Response Time (FRT): How quickly does your team respond to customer inquiries? Studies suggest that a quick response time improves customer satisfaction by up to 68%.
  2. Mean Time to Resolution (MTTR): The average time it takes to resolve an issue. Lower MTTR translates to higher efficiency and customer trust.
  3. System Uptime: A benchmark of system reliability. The gold standard is 99.999% uptime, which equals only 5 minutes of downtime per year.
  4. Net Promoter Score (NPS): Measures customer loyalty. Global leaders like Apple boast an NPS of 72, while the average for IT services hovers around 40.

Digital Marketing Metrics: The Lifeblood of Campaign Success

Digital marketing metrics go beyond vanity numbers like likes and shares. They delve into actionable insights that drive business growth. Here are the most impactful metrics:

  1. Conversion Rate: The percentage of users who complete a desired action. A study by WordStream found that the average conversion rate for Google Ads is 3.75%, but top performers achieve over 10%.
  2. Customer Acquisition Cost (CAC): The cost of acquiring a new customer. Lowering CAC while maintaining quality leads is the ultimate goal.
  3. Click-Through Rate (CTR): Measures ad engagement. The average CTR across all industries is 1.91%, with IT services averaging slightly higher at 2.2%.
  4. Return on Investment (ROI): Perhaps the most critical metric, ROI determines the profitability of your campaigns. Businesses with optimized strategies report an average ROI of 30-50%.

Artificial Intelligence (AI) and predictive analytics are revolutionizing how metrics and KPIs are tracked and utilized. Tools powered by AI analyze vast data sets, identify patterns, and predict future outcomes. For instance, Google Analytics 4 now offers AI-driven insights that help marketers make data-backed decisions.

The rise of automation tools like HubSpot, Salesforce, and Tableau has also streamlined KPI tracking, reducing manual effort and increasing accuracy. These tools not only provide real-time metrics but also forecast trends, enabling businesses to stay ahead of the curve.
